This is the second time I’ve seen this bug in my garden. It was crawling up my cucumber trellis. I think I have identified it as a katydid. Am I right?
Thanks for your great picture of — you guessed it — a katydid. Since they don't tend to eat much before they move on to a new leaf, they are not considered harmful and are really fun to watch. If you are raising citrus or plums they may take a bite out of the fruit, but again, they move on, so enjoy this unusual insect.
